@SheafferDanny @ff_catching Agree w/limiting excessive mvmnt, but the only way to do that is utilizing well timed pre-pitch movement. If the mitt stays inside the zone it either receives pitch where mitt started or moves away from plate. Umps def adapt, but catchers w/ppm have graded out as the best for yrs

#Catchers, this is why we keep the mask on. You never know when something may swing up to the face or head! The “but I can’t see the throw come in from the outfield if I leave it on” argument is ridiculous. Last I checked, our necks work just fine! Leave it on and look up!

#Catchers fake it ‘til you make it, right?😂 Definitely a funny clip, but we can learn from it too. We preach working underneath the ball, toward the bottom of k-zone. But if the mitt’s 1st movement is ⬆️, it has to go ⬇️ to work back underneath the ⚾️ & that takes more time.
